About the Business
We offer free in-home estimates for any air conditioning or heating issues you may be having in the Houston area.
Additional Information
Receive Credit Card:
Yes
Delivery:
No
Location & Hours
5102 Elm Street, Houston, Texas, 77081, USA
Business Hours
Open 24
Website
Drop a Mail
Call Us
Address
5102 Elm Street, Houston, Texas, 77081, USA
Subscribe Now